How much does it cost to rent an apartment in South Park?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
South Park Studio Apartments | $1,338 | $1,180 | $1,695 |
South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,622 | $875 | $2,895 |
South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,915 | $1,000 | $3,595 |
South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,765 | $1,450 | $2,230 |

Quick Rent Budget Calculator
How much rent can you afford?
The common "Rule of Thumb" is that rent should be no more than 30% of your income. How much is that? Enter your monthly income and click "Calculate My Budget" to find out.
